How To Fix RSM2731 - No messages exist


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RSM2 - Monitor assistant help texts

  • Message number: 731

  • Message text: No messages exist

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message RSM2731 - No messages exist ?

    The SAP error message RSM2731 ("No messages exist") typically occurs in the context of the SAP system when you are trying to access or display messages in the SAP system, but there are no messages available for the specified criteria. This can happen in various scenarios, such as when using transaction codes related to message processing, like in the context of IDocs, application logs, or other messaging systems.

    Cause:

    1. No Messages Available: The most straightforward cause is that there are simply no messages that meet the criteria you are searching for. This could be due to:

      • Messages being processed and deleted.
      • Filters applied that do not match any existing messages.
      • Messages being archived or moved to another system.
    2. Incorrect Selection Criteria: The selection criteria you are using to search for messages may be too restrictive or incorrect, leading to no results being found.

    3. System Configuration: There may be configuration issues in the messaging system or the relevant modules that prevent messages from being generated or stored.

    Solution:

    1. Check Selection Criteria: Review the selection criteria you are using to ensure they are correct and not overly restrictive. Try broadening the criteria to see if any messages appear.

    2. Verify Message Generation: Ensure that messages are being generated in the system. Check the relevant processes or transactions to confirm that messages are being created as expected.

    3. Check for Archiving: If messages are archived, you may need to check the archive settings or access the archived data to find the messages you are looking for.

    4. Review System Logs: Look at system logs or application logs to see if there are any errors or warnings that might indicate why messages are not being generated or displayed.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for the specific module or transaction you are working with to understand the expected behavior and any configuration settings that may affect message processing.

    6. Contact Support: If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ting SAP Notes for any known issues related to this error message.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: Depending on the context, you might be using transaction codes like WE02 (IDoc display), SLG1 (Application log), or others related to message processing.
    • SAP Notes: Check SAP Notes for any specific issues or patches related to the error message RSM2731.
    • System Monitoring: Use system monitoring tools to check the health of the messaging system and ensure that all components are functioning correctly.
